TCOLE BPOC TRAINING ACADEMY FINAL
EXAM 2026 COMPLETE QUESTIONS AND
SOLUTIONS
◉ When a search is conducted after a lawful arrest, within
immediate control and contemporaneous with the arrest, the search
is justified under _____ to lawful arrest.
Answer: incidental
◉ What is generally considered to be that area of open space
surrounding a dwelling, which is so immediately adjacent to the
dwelling that it is part of the house?
Answer: Curtilage
◉ According to the Penal Code, what is NOT part of the element of
an offense?
Answer: Admission of guilt.
◉ According to the Penal Code, in the case of an "exception to an
offense," the burden of proof lies with the _____.
Answer: prosecuting attorney
,◉ According to the Penal Code, a person acts _____, with respect to
the nature of their conduct, when it is the conscious objective or
desire to engage in the conduct or cause the result.
Answer: intentionally
◉ According to the Penal Code, a person is criminally responsible as
a party to an offense if the offense is_____.
Answer: committed by his own conduct
◉ According to the Penal Code, what is an affirmation defense to
prosecution that the actor was compelled by threat of serious bodily
injury to engage in the proscribed conduct?
Answer: Duress
◉ According to the Penal Code, a mistake of fact is _____.
Answer: a defense to prosecution
◉ According to the Penal Code, in order to prove a case of public
intoxication, a person must _____.
Answer: appear in a public place while intoxicated to a degree the
person may endanger himself/herself or another
,◉ A person is in the process of robbing a store when a customer
enters and is shot and killed by the person. According to the Penal
Code, what is the most serious offense committed?
Answer: Capital murder.
◉ A person abducts a child and demands a ransom for the child's
release. The person gets scared and releases the child unharmed.
According to the Penal Code, what is the most serious offense
committed?
Answer: Aggravated kidnapping
◉ According to the Penal Code, what offense is committed when a
person threatens to harm another, by an unlawful act, on account of
their service as a witness or public servant?
Answer: Obstruction or retaliation
◉ A person causes an explosion with the intent to destroy or
damage, and is reckless about whether the explosion will endanger
the life of some individual. According to the Penal Code, the person
committed the offense of _____.
Answer: arson
◉ A person who, in the course of committing theft, intentionally,
knowingly, or recklessly causes bodily injury to another, or places
, another in fear or imminent bodily injury or death, has committed
what offense?
Answer: Robbery
◉ A person knowingly causes serious bodily to another in the course
of committing theft. According to the Penal Code, what is the most
serious offense committed?
Answer: Aggravated robbery
◉ A person breaks into an attached garage, breaks into a vehicle
parked in the garage, and steals a $1500.00 computer from the back
seat. According to the Penal Code, what is the most serious offense
committed?
Answer: Burglary of a habitation
◉ According to the Penal Code, a person commits the offense of theft
if they _____ appropriate property with intent to deprive the owner of
the property.
Answer: unlawfully
◉ A person removes a $450.00 price tag from a retail item, replace it
with a $200.00 price tag and pays the lower price. According to the
Penal Code, the person has committed the offense of _____.
Answer: fraudulent destruction, removal, or concealment of writing
